The spacious entrance hall leads to all the accommodation. A dual aspect living room has a multi-fuel stove and patio doors opening to the rear garden. There is ample space for a dining area.
The breakfast kitchen has a range of fitted units, work surfaces and space for a dish washer. Off the kitchen is a good sized utility, with further storage cupboards and plumbing for a washing machine. There is an external door to the side.
To the front of the property are two double bedrooms. The rear bedroom is currently used as two, but could make a lovely master bedroom with dressing area. The family bathroom has a bath, separate walk in shower, WC and hand basin.
To the first floor are two further double bedrooms and a shower room. Access to the eaves provides plenty of storage.
The property has solar panels which are owned, and provide a feed in tarrif, that is currently with Scottish Power. There is oil cental heating and uPVC double glazing.
Outside to the front is a gravelled area suitable for parking. The side garden has a slate seating area, pond with ornamental bridge, and mature planting. The remainder of the garden is predominantly laid to lawn, and is a blank canvas for the discerning buyer.
